Case 2: Narcolepsy Type 1
Patient Demographics
- Age: 22 years old
- Sex: Female
- Occupation: College student
Chief Complaint
"I keep falling asleep in class, and sometimes when I laugh really hard, my knees buckle and I collapse."
History of Present Illness
Ms. Jennifer Martinez is a 22-year-old college student referred for evaluation of excessive daytime sleepiness and "spells." She has experienced overwhelming sleepiness since age 16, initially attributed to being a "typical teenager." Despite sleeping 8-9 hours at night, she experiences irresistible sleep attacks 2-3 times daily. She has fallen asleep during exams, while eating dinner, and during conversations. More concerning, since age 17, she has experienced episodes where her muscles suddenly go weak. These episodes are triggered by strong emotions, particularly laughter. She describes her knees buckling, her jaw going slack, and sometimes collapsing to the ground. She remains fully conscious during these episodes, which last 30 seconds to 2 minutes. She also reports vivid, sometimes frightening hallucinations as she falls asleep (seeing people in her room) and occasional episodes of being unable to move when waking up.
Sleep History
- Nighttime sleep: 8-9 hours but fragmented, wakes 2-3 times
- Naps: Takes 1-2 naps daily, 15-30 minutes, refreshing
- Sleep paralysis: 2-3 times per month
- Hypnagogic hallucinations: Weekly
Past Medical History
- No significant medical history
- No prior sleep studies
- No psychiatric diagnosis
Medications
- None currently
- Tried caffeine pills with minimal benefit
Family History
- No known sleep disorders
- No autoimmune diseases
Social History
- College junior, struggling academically due to sleepiness
- Non-smoker
- Rare alcohol use (makes symptoms worse)
- Single, lives in dormitory
Neurological Examination
- General: Alert, appropriate, yawns frequently during interview
- Mental Status: Normal
- Cranial Nerves: Intact
- Motor: Normal strength throughout; during discussion of funny videos on her phone, examiner observes transient jaw drop and neck flexion for ~30 seconds - patient remains conscious and can speak (slurred) during episode
- Sensory: Normal
- Reflexes: 2+ throughout
- Coordination: Normal

Diagnostic Studies
Epworth Sleepiness Scale: 19/24 (severely elevated)
Polysomnography (overnight):
- Total sleep time: 412 minutes
- Sleep efficiency: 82%
- Sleep latency: 3 minutes (short)
- REM latency: 8 minutes (very short; normal >90 minutes)
- AHI: 2 (no significant sleep apnea)
- PLMI: 4 (no significant periodic limb movements)
Multiple Sleep Latency Test (MSLT) - Following Day:
- Five nap opportunities at 2-hour intervals
| Nap | Sleep Latency | REM Present? |
|---|---|---|
| 1 (9:00 AM) | 2 minutes | YES |
| 2 (11:00 AM) | 1 minute | YES |
| 3 (1:00 PM) | 3 minutes | YES |
| 4 (3:00 PM) | 2 minutes | YES |
| 5 (5:00 PM) | 1 minute | NO |
MSLT Results:
- Mean sleep latency: 1.8 minutes (normal >8 minutes)
- Sleep-onset REM periods (SOREMPs): 4 (need ≥2 for diagnosis)
HLA Typing: DQB1*06:02 positive (associated with narcolepsy, but not diagnostic alone)
Assessment and Diagnosis
Narcolepsy Type 1 (with cataplexy)
Diagnostic Criteria Met:
- Excessive daytime sleepiness for >3 months
- Cataplexy (clearly witnessed during examination)
- MSLT: Mean sleep latency <8 minutes with ≥2 SOREMPs
- (CSF orexin/hypocretin not required when cataplexy is unequivocal, but would be low if measured)

Management Plan
Pharmacologic Treatment:
For Excessive Daytime Sleepiness:
- Modafinil 100 mg every morning, titrate to 200 mg if needed
- If inadequate: can add afternoon dose or switch to armodafinil
- Alternative: methylphenidate or amphetamine salts if modafinil insufficient
For Cataplexy:
- Sodium oxybate (Xyrem) - First-line for cataplexy
- Start 4.5 g nightly divided into two doses (at bedtime and 2.5-4 hours later)
- Titrate up as tolerated
- Also improves EDS and consolidates sleep
- Schedule III controlled substance - prescribed through REMS program
- Counsel on side effects: sedation, respiratory depression (avoid with other CNS depressants), abuse potential
Alternative for cataplexy if sodium oxybate not tolerated:
- Venlafaxine (SNRI) - suppresses REM, reduces cataplexy
- Clomipramine (TCA)
Lifestyle Modifications:
- Scheduled short naps (15-20 minutes) 1-2 times daily
- Regular sleep-wake schedule
- Avoid alcohol (worsens symptoms and dangerous with sodium oxybate)
- Avoid driving until symptoms controlled
Safety Counseling:
- Do not drive or operate machinery until sleepiness controlled
- Avoid swimming alone, heights, other high-risk situations
- Medical alert bracelet recommended
Accommodations:
- Letter provided for university disability services requesting:
- Extended time for exams
- Permission to take scheduled rest breaks
- Note-taking assistance
Follow-Up (8 weeks later)
Response to Treatment:
- Modafinil 200 mg daily: Significant improvement in daytime alertness
- Sodium oxybate 6 g nightly: Cataplexy episodes reduced from daily to 1-2 per month
- Sleep paralysis and hypnagogic hallucinations improved
- Epworth: 9 (normalized from 19)
Academic Performance: Improved, passing all courses
Teaching Points
- Narcolepsy Type 1 = with cataplexy; Type 2 = without cataplexy
- Cataplexy is pathognomonic for narcolepsy Type 1:
- Sudden, bilateral loss of muscle tone
- Triggered by strong emotion (especially laughter)
- Consciousness preserved
- Lasts seconds to minutes
- MSLT diagnostic criteria:
- Mean sleep latency <8 minutes
- ≥2 sleep-onset REM periods (SOREMPs)
- Pathophysiology: Narcolepsy Type 1 results from autoimmune destruction of orexin/hypocretin-producing neurons in the hypothalamus
- Treatment:
- Sleepiness: Modafinil (first-line), stimulants (second-line)
- Cataplexy: Sodium oxybate (first-line), SNRIs, TCAs
- Sodium oxybate treats multiple symptoms (EDS, cataplexy, disrupted sleep) but requires careful counseling about risks
